    July 13, 2011

    A pair of distracted driving simulators will be part of an event starting today and running through Friday at Bill’s Truck Stop off I-85 in Linwood, NC. The event is being put on by Bennett International Group and the Owner Operators Independent Drivers Assn. (OOIDA) to serve as a driver recruitment and safety awareness event.

    It is free and open to the public.

    “Bennett’s owner/operators transport hundreds of loads on the road every day, and our aggressive safety culture ensures that public safety is always our priority,” said Phil Hibbs, Bennett’s vice president of safety. “We think these simulators are a valuable tool for helping the public understand the consequences of driving while distracted.”"

    Bennett is a full-service transportation company offering transportation and logistics services.

    The event at Bill’s, which will take place from 8 a.m. to 5 p.m. each day, will offer both truck drivers and the general public the opportunity to feel the effects – and consequences - of distracted driving using both NASCAR and Mustang driving simulators.

    For professional drivers looking for work, Bennett will have recruiters on hand to accept applications.
